  • Elah (king) - Wikipedia
    Elah (Hebrew: אֵלָה ’Ēlā; Greek: Ἠλά; Latin: Ela) was the fourth king of Israel, the son and successor of Baasha William F Albright has dated his reign to 877–876 BCE, while E R Thiele offers the dates 886–885 BCE

  • Who or what is ELAH in the Bible? - WebBible Encyclopedia . . .
    Elah was a king of the Kingdom of Israel who reigned for 2 years (1 Kings 16:8-10) and was murdered while drunk His assassin is Zimri, one of the captains of his chariots
  • Topical Bible: Elah
    The name "Elah" means "terebinth" or "oak," referring to the trees that were likely abundant in the area In 1 Samuel 17, the Valley of Elah is described as the battleground where the Philistine army, led by the giant Goliath, faced the Israelites under King Saul
